《统一指南》据此定义了子奖励,“由传递实体提供给分接受者的奖励,让分接受者执行传递实体收到的联邦奖励的一部分。” It does not include payments to a contractor or payments to an individual that is a beneficiary of a Federal program. A subaward may be provided through any form of legal agreement, including an agreement that the pass-through entity considers a contract.” In this context, the “pass-through entity” is Montclair State University and the “subrecipient” is another institution or organization, for example, another university. Subawards can be part of a federal, state or private award. The “legal agreement” is typically called a subaward agreement which includes the subrecipient’s scope of work, budget and flows-down the required terms/conditions of the award to Montclair State University, e.g. reporting requirements, prior approvals, etc.
